Q: Is 17,210,347 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 17,210,347 is a composite number.

Why is 17,210,347 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 17,210,347 can be evenly divided by 1 7 11 77 397 563 2,779 3,941 4,367 6,193 30,569 43,351 223,511 1,564,577 2,458,621 and 17,210,347, with no remainder.

Since 17,210,347 cannot be divided by just 1 and 17,210,347, it is a composite number.
